About Yan Yu
Yan Yu is a scholar working on Cell Biology, Microbiology, Molecular Biology, Biomaterials and Immunology and Allergy, having authored 171 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(21 papers), Pickering emulsions and particle stabilization (13 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(11 papers),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(9 papers), Cellular Mechanics and Interactions (9 papers), Surfactants and Colloidal Systems (8 papers), Micro and Nano Robotics (8 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(295 citations), Molecular Biology (1.3k citations), Biophysics (101 citations), Biomedical Engineering (726 citations) and Condensed Matter Physics (170 citations). Yan Yu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Yi Yi, Yuan Gao, Steve Granick, Lucero Sanchez, Kwahun Lee, Stephen M. Anthony, Leslie Pick, Sung Chul Bae, Jay T. Groves and Alexander A. Smoligovets. Their work appears in journals such as Scientific Reports, Biophysical Journal, Journal of the American Chemical Society, The Analyst and Langmuir.
